The Power of Missionary Stories: Inspiring Faith and Fueling the Church

Why Missionary Stories Matter for the Church

Missionary testimonies are more than inspiring anecdotes—they are reminders of God’s active work in the world today. When churches share these stories, they strengthen faith and build a greater vision for global missions. It is important to your church to hear missionary stories if you want a church with a heart for missions!

Encouragement through testimonies of faith

Hearing how God transforms lives on the mission field encourages believers to trust Him more deeply. Testimonies reveal that the same God who worked through Paul and the early church is still moving powerfully today.

Building a heart for global missions

Missionary stories cultivate compassion and a global perspective. They help local congregations move beyond their immediate context and embrace God’s call to “make disciples of all nations.”

Featured Testimonies from the Mission Field

Every story is unique, yet all point to God’s faithfulness. Some of the most impactful testimonies highlight how the gospel reaches across cultures, languages, and barriers.

Stories of planting churches and reaching communities

Missionaries often recount the joy of seeing small groups of believers grow into thriving churches. These testimonies remind us that the gospel takes root even in the most unlikely places.

Accounts of God’s provision and answered prayer

From financial needs met at the last minute to miraculous healings, missionaries consistently witness God’s hand at work. These accounts fuel faith and encourage others to pray boldly.

Cross-cultural challenges and victories

Cultural differences can be difficult to navigate, yet many missionaries testify how God uses these challenges to build bridges and foster deeper understanding. Victories in these areas point to the unifying power of the gospel.

Lessons Learned from Missionary Experiences

Missionary testimonies are not just for those overseas—they offer wisdom and guidance for the local church as well.

Applying mission lessons to church ministry

Missionaries demonstrate persistence, adaptability, and reliance on prayer. These qualities can enrich local church leadership and ministry efforts at home.

Encouraging youth and new believers through stories

Hearing about real people serving God in extraordinary ways inspires younger generations and new believers to live out their faith courageously.

How Missionary Stories Inspire Local Outreach

Stories from the mission field spark creativity and passion for sharing the gospel locally. They remind churches that every neighborhood, workplace, and city is a mission field in its own right. As believers hear how God works globally, they become more eager to share their faith in everyday encounters.
